The work is devoted to solving the problem of the lack of draft of the existing chimney when operating hot water boilers at full capacity. Thermal and aerodynamic calculations were performed. Thermal calculation was carried out with diff erent loading of hot water boilers and the number of operating burners. The options for the operation of boilers according to the regime map and test protocols are considered. In the aerodynamic calculation for the sections, the resistance of the gas ducts was determined, the chimney was calculated. A fl ue gas pump is installed to remove combustion products from hot water boilers. This will ensure the parallel operation of two hot water boilers over the entire load range.
